Change since 2011 is not available for this village. The 2020 Mission Antyodaya survey recorded a population of 1,537 — exactly the Census 2011 figure. That happens in about 15% of villages nationally, where the surveyor appears to have carried the old number forward rather than counting afresh. Showing “0% growth” here would be reporting a number nobody measured, so we don't. How we detect this.

Gram panchayat finances, 2024–25

XV Finance Commission grant for Sultanpur panchayat, Bhograi zila parishad. These are the panchayat's own accounts, not this village's: where a panchayat holds several villages, the money covers all of them, and where a village spans several panchayats only this one's return appears.
